Raiders Could Part Ways HC Dennis Allen By Week 5 If Team Doesn’t Improve?

 

According to Scott Bair of CSN Bay Area, Raiders HC Dennis Allen is “certainly on the hot seat” as his team continues to struggle and show signs of overall improvement.

Bair writes that there is a chance that team owner Mark Davis could fire him during the season and possibly by the time their Week 5 bye rolls around.

ESPN’s Chris Mortensen mentioned on NFL Insiders Monday that there has been talk around the league that Allen’s job could be in danger.

“I know a lot of people around the league are talking about it,” said Mortensen, via Rotoworld.com.

Oakland could always go with offensive line coach Tony Sparano as an interim head coach if they wanted a change in leadership give that he coached the Dolphins for a few of years.

The Raiders next two games are on the road against the Patriots and a home matchup against the Dolphins. Should the team continue to struggle as much as they did against the Texans on Sunday, you would have to think the front office would consider a coaching change while they have extended time off.

I’m sure we’ll be hearing more about the situation in the coming weeks, especially if they drop Week 3’s game against New England.
